ATLANTA: Manhattan Associates, Inc., one of the leading supply chain execution (SCE) solutions provider, has announced a new Radio Frequency Identification (RFID) solution combining components of its SCE solutions with cutting-edge RFID capabilities to create the most feature rich RFID solution on the market.
This new solution is the first to utilize Electronic Product Code (ePC) compliant printing technology to print RFID-tagged labels and is being demonstrated this week at the ePC Symposium in Chicago. Ramesh Srinivasan, Senior Vice President, led the technical team.
The newest RFID solution in Manhattan Associates' portfolio, this solution utilizes Microsoft technology by leveraging Microsoft's Internet Information Services (IIS), Microsoft's SQL Server technology, and Microsoft's Windows CE for handheld device interfaces. Making the most of its long heritage of providing Microsoft-based warehouse solutions with its Warehouse Management for Windows solutions, Manhattan Associates has taken the core warehouse management functionality from this application and merged it with new RFID-specific capabilities to create this new solution.
